SAP C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T Function Module for Distribute and process function requests
C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T is a standard co work function dispatch int SAP function module available within SAP R/3 or S/4 Hana systems, depending on your version and release level. It is used for Distribute and process function requests processing and below is the pattern details for this FM, showing its interface including any import and export parameters, exceptions etc. there is also a full "cut and paste" ABAP pattern code example, along with implementation ABAP coding, documentation and contribution comments specific to this or related objects.
See here to view full function module documentation and code listing for co work function dispatch int FM, simply by entering the name C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T into the relevant SAP transaction such as SE37 or SE38.
Function Group: COWORK
Program Name: SAPLCOWORK
Main Program: SAPLCOWORK
Appliation area: C
Release date: N/A
Mode(Normal, Remote etc): Normal Function Module

Function C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T pattern details
In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.CALL FUNCTION 'C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T'"Distribute and process function requests.
EXPORTING
ITH_REGISTRATION = "
* I_WORKPROCESS_GROUP = ' ' "
* I_WORKPROCESS_MAX = 4 "
* I_WORKPROCESS_MAX_WAIT = 300 "
* I_FLG_COMMIT_BY_ORDER = "
* I_FLG_MEMORY = ' ' "
* I_FLG_TEST = ' ' "General Indicator
IMPORTING
ET_APPLLOG = "Table of Application Log Handles for COWORK
ET_TASKLOG = "
CHANGING
CTH_SELECTION = "
IMPORTING Parameters details for C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T
ITH_REGISTRATION -
Data type: COWRK_TH_FCT_REGISTRATIONOptional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
I_WORKPROCESS_GROUP -
Data type: TPARU-CLASSDefault: SPACE
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es
I_WORKPROCESS_MAX -
Data type: TPARU-PRLLPDefault: 4
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es
I_WORKPROCESS_MAX_WAIT -
Data type: CO_MAX_WAITDefault: 300
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
I_FLG_COMMIT_BY_ORDER -
Data type: CO_COMMIT_BY_ORDEROptional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es
I_FLG_MEMORY -
Data type: FLAGDefault: SPACE
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es
I_FLG_TEST - General Indicator
Data type: FLAGDefault: SPACE
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: Yes
EXPORTING Parameters details for C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T
ET_APPLLOG - Table of Application Log Handles for COWORK
Data type: COWB_T_APPLLOGOptional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
ET_TASKLOG -
Data type: COWRK_T_TASKLOGOptional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
CHANGING Parameters details for CO_WORK_FUNCTION_DISPATCH_INT
CTH_SELECTION -
Data type: COWRK_TH_FCT_SELECTIONOptional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
